Abstract :
Purpose: In today’s transformative era, the role of school principals is no longer confined to managing administrative tasks; rather, they are expected to assume broader roles such as coach, facilitator, instructor, and guide. Coaching is recognized as one of the pillars of individual and organizational development in educational settings—a practice that can enhance performance, organizational commitment, job satisfaction, and ultimately improve learning at various levels. The present study aimed to validate a training model for coaching skills among school principals.
Method: This study employed a quantitative approach using analytical methods such as structural equation modeling (SEM). After reviewing the relevant literature and identifying the research model, the proposed model was tested. For the quantitative analysis, a questionnaire consisting of 85 Likert-scale items was distributed among 156 principals of secondary schools in Qazvin province. The collected data were analyzed using SmartPLS and SPSS software.
Findings: The results of the structural model revealed that “causal conditions” (individual, group, and organizational factors) had a significant effect on “coaching skills training,” and indirectly influenced strategies and outcomes through the enhancement of training. The assessment of model fit also indicated that the proposed model had an acceptable level of validity.
Conclusion: Based on the findings, the significant increase in the path coefficient from strategies to outcomes highlights the pivotal role of strategies adopted by principals in achieving the desired results of coaching. This indicates that mere coaching skills training, without the presence of active, practical, and conscious strategies in the workplace, cannot lead to effective outcomes.
